Billington Holdings Days Payable Calculation

Days Payable indicates the number of days that the account payable relative to cost of goods sold the company has. An increase of Days Payable may suggest that the company delays paying its suppliers.

Billington Holdings's Days Payable for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as

Days Payable (A: Dec. 2025 )
=Average Accounts Payable /Cost of Goods Sold*Days in Period
=( (Accounts Payable (A: Dec. 2024 ) + Accounts Payable (A: Dec. 2025 )) / count ) / Cost of Goods Sold (A: Dec. 2025 )*Days in Period
=( (10.333 + 9.717) / 2 ) / 50.368*365
=10.025 / 50.368*365
=72.65

Billington Holdings's Days Payable for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as:

Days Payable (Q: Dec. 2025 )
=Average Accounts Payable / Cost of Goods Sold*Days in Period
=( (Accounts Payable (Q: Jun. 2025 ) + Accounts Payable (Q: Dec. 2025 )) / count ) / Cost of Goods Sold (Q: Dec. 2025 )*Days in Period
=( (18.85 + 9.717) / 2 ) / 30.903*365 / 2
=14.2835 / 30.903*365 / 2
=84.35

Billington Holdings Business Description

Address Steel House, Barnsley Road, Wombwell, Barnsley, South Yorkshire, GBR, S73 8DS
Billington Holdings PLC through its subsidiaries, operates as a structural steel and construction safety solutions specialists, is a UK-based group of companies focused on structural steel and engineering activities throughout the UK and European markets. It also acts as a supplier of safety solutions and barrier systems to the construction industry. It operates in two segments: Structural Steelwork and Safety Solutions. Structural Steelwork, which generates key revenue that includes the activities of Billington Structures Limited, Peter Marshall Steel Stairs Limited, and Specialist Protective Coatings Limited. Geographically, it derives all of its revenue from the United Kingdom.
